OXYGENE : revenue, balance sheet and financial ratios

OXYGENE is a French company founded 16 years ago, specialized in the sector Travaux d'installation électrique dans tous locaux. Based in BALLAN-MIRE (37510), this company of category PME shows in 2022 a revenue of 4.6 M€. Revenue and income statement

In 2022, OXYGENE achieves revenue of 4.6 M€. Over the period 2017-2022, the company shows strong growth with a CAGR (compound annual growth rate) of +11.2%. Vs 2021, growth of +20% (3.8 M€ -> 4.6 M€). After deducting consumption (1.2 M€), gross margin stands at 3.4 M€, i.e. a rate of 74%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 45 k€, representing 1.0% of revenue. Positive scissor effect: EBITDA margin improves by +2.4 pts, sign of improved operational efficiency. The operating margin remains fragile, requiring cost vigilance. Net income is negative at -52 k€ (-1.1% of revenue), which will impact equity.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ms

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 42 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 40 days. The company must finance 2 days of gap between collections and payments. Inventory turnover is 15 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). Fast turnover, sign of good inventory management. Overall, WCR represents 39 days of revenue, i.e. 501 k€ to permanently finance. Over 2017-2022, WCR increased by +9300%, requiring additional financing.

How is this estimate calculated?

This estimate is based on the analysis of 30 actual transactions of similar company sales (same NAF code) registered with BODACC between 2016 and 2025.

  • EBITDA Multiple: Preferred method for profitable SMEs. EBITDA reflects the ability to generate cash.
  • Revenue Multiple: Used for growing companies or those with low profitability. Reflects commercial potential.
  • Net Income Multiple: Relevant for mature companies with stable results.

This estimate is provided for information purposes only. A precise valuation requires in-depth analysis (assets, liabilities, prospects, market...).
